Subject: [PATCH] mtd: devices: mchp48l640: Fix memory leak on cmd

The allocation for cmd is not being kfree'd on the return leading to
a memory leak. Fix this by kfree'ing it.

Addresses-Coverity: ("Resource leak")
Fixes: 88d125026753 ("mtd: devices: add support for microchip 48l640 EERAM")
Signed-off-by: Colin Ian King <colin.king@canonical.com>
---
 drivers/mtd/devices/mchp48l640.c | 1 +
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)

diff --git a/drivers/mtd/devices/mchp48l640.c b/drivers/mtd/devices/mchp48l640.c
index efc2003bd13a..c0b1a7bb7d13 100644
--- a/drivers/mtd/devices/mchp48l640.c
+++ b/drivers/mtd/devices/mchp48l640.c
@@ -255,6 +255,7 @@ static int mchp48l640_read_page(struct mtd_info *mtd, loff_t from, size_t len,
 	if (!ret)
 		*retlen += len;
 
+	kfree(cmd);
 	return ret;
 
 fail:
